WebMar 12, 2024 · We can use this to figure out the HCF of 150,147. This is how to do it. Step 1: The first step is to use the division lemma with 150 and 147 because 150 is greater than 147. 150 = 147 x 1 + 3. Step 2: Here, the reminder 147 is not 0, we must use division lemma to 3 and 147, to get. 147 = 3 x 49 + 0. As you can see, the remainder is zero, so you ...
